How much do print lab assistant j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 26, 2026, the average hourly pay for print lab assistant in Allen, TX is $18.83,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.43 and $21.44 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a Print Lab Assistant do?

A Print Lab Assistant supports the operations of a print laboratory by helping with the preparation, operation, and maintenance of printing equipment. They assist customers or staff with printing tasks, ensure materials and supplies are stocked, and may be responsible for basic troubleshooting of machines. Additionally, Print Lab Assistants keep the workspace organized and help maintain quality standards for print jobs. Their role is essential in ensuring efficient and smooth workflow within the print lab.

What is the difference between Print Lab Assistant vs Print Technician?

AspectPrint Lab AssistantPrint Technician
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; some technical trainingHigh school diploma; technical certifications often preferred
Work EnvironmentPrint labs, schools, small print shopsCommercial print shops, production facilities
Job ResponsibilitiesAssist with printing tasks, prepare materials, maintain equipmentOperate and troubleshoot printing machinery, ensure quality control

Print Lab Assistants typically support printing operations by preparing materials and maintaining equipment, often in educational or small-scale settings. Print Technicians handle more technical tasks, including operating and repairing high-end printing machinery in commercial environments. While both roles require some technical knowledge, Print Technicians usually have more specialized training and responsibilities.

Join a leading healthcare facility as a Laboratory Lab Assistant, where you will play a vital role in supporting the laboratory team through routine specimen processing and lab tasks. This position offers an opportunity to work in a dynamic clinical setting, contributing to high-quality patient care and lab operations, with room for skill development and growth.

Responsibilities

Sort, receive, and process specimens in the laboratory department

Perform routine instrument maintenance on select lab equipment

Center laboratory tasks such as centrifuging specimens, printing labels, and recording data including temperature charts

Store and retrieve specimens accurately

Prepare reagents and media for laboratory testing

Prepare specimens for testing, including building worklists, aliquoting samples, and checking for clots or fibrin

Inoculate samples, prepare slides, and perform quality assurance and quality control duties as assigned

Resolve pending sample lists and locate missing samples

Decontaminate work areas and perform weekly radioactive wipe tests

Maintain department records and files, including changing gas cylinders and following safety procedures

Operate laboratory computer systems and dispose of biohazardous materials safely

Complete training and competency checklists as required

Required Skills

Ability to establish work priorities and handle multiple tasks efficiently

Strong attention to detail and ability to retain information learned

Effective communication skills to interact with coworkers and customers with courtesy and respect

Basic computer skills for operating lab systems and PCs

Additional Skills & Requirements

High school diploma or equivalent; medical assistant training is helpful

Math and science coursework is preferred

No prior work experience required
